Owner Objective

The City of Lorain is working to transform the former Stove Works manufacturing site—once a major regional employer—into land that can safely support future residential development. After decades of industrial use and years of vacancy, the site presents environmental, regulatory, and redevelopment challenges that must be resolved to unlock its potential.

CEC Approach

CEC is providing integrated environmental consulting, engineering, and construction management services to help the City advance remediation while navigating complex site conditions and evolving regulatory requirements. The project approach begins with the review and integration of historic environmental data and prior remediation findings, allowing CEC to amend the existing Remedial Action Plan to reflect updated VAP standards and current site conditions.

CEC is supporting demolition planning and removal of extensive concrete footings to enable confirmation sampling and future site restoration, while overseeing the excavation, transport, and off site disposal of contaminated soil and debris stockpiles. Geophysical investigations are being conducted to identify potential subsurface structures, such as underground storage tanks or vaults, that could pose redevelopment constraints. Seasonal soil gas monitoring and confirmation sampling are also underway to evaluate vapor intrusion pathways and confirm that future residential use can proceed safely.

Throughout remediation activities, CEC is providing on site observation, documentation, and environmental compliance oversight to monitor contractor performance, verify adherence to health and safety requirements, and document progress in coordination with Ohio EPA and the Ohio Department of Development. In parallel with fieldwork, CEC is updating Phase I and Phase II Property Assessments, supporting grant administration and reimbursement reporting, and preparing the technical documentation necessary to achieve regulatory closure and position the site for redevelopment.
